I family offer high safety and easy utilisation. he application-orientated product description makes it easier to choose the right complete prewired unit. Reduced installation errors and work are unbeatable advantages that can be offered to the customer. Both the dual monitoring unit for each circuit with hermo Dynamic Control and the code of the plug-in protection module types preset by the manufacturer characterise the high reliability of the equipment. Damage caused by subsequent installation errors of the installer or the operator is unlikely. Apart from measuring the surface temperature of the high-capacity varistor, the hermo Dynamic Control monitoring and disconnection device also evaluates the intensity of the discharge currents. hus, it ensures that the arrester does not only change into a safe and isolated state at standard overloads but also remains safe if the device parameters are significantly exceeded. Apart from the standard visual indication with green and red coloured marks, type DEHNguard... FM provides a 3-pole terminal for remote signalling. As the remote signalling contact works also as a floating changeover contact, the remote signal can be used as a break or make contact according to circuit concept. he surge arresters of the DEHNguard NC /... NS /... /... I family provide multifunctional terminals for connection of conductors and busbars for easy wiring with other DIN rail mounted devices. 55

DEHNguard Y PV Multi-pole Surge Arrester for Photovoltaic Systems Complete prewired unit for photovoltaic systems, consisting of a base part and plug-in protection modules Fault-resistant Y-circuit with 3 highcapacity varistors, avoids damage at the surge protection in case of insulation faults in the generator circuit Use in accordance with IEC Electrical installations of buildings Part 7-712: Requirements for special installations or locations; Solar photovoltaic (PV) power supply systems High discharge capacity thanks to powerful zinc oxide varistors Reliable control thanks to hermo Dynamic Control disconnector with dual monitoring Fault indication by red mark in the inspection window DEHNguard Y PV 1000: Complete unit for photovoltaic systems with U OC SC 1000 V dc DEHNguard Y PV 1000 FM: Complete unit for photovoltaic systems with U OC SC 1000 V dc with remote signalling contact for control device (floating changeover contact) he multipole surge arresters DEHNguard Y PV 1000 (FM) pass approved DEHNguard safety to the field of photovoltaic generating plants. Both the dual monitoring unit for each circuit with hermo Dynamic Control and the code of the plug-in protection modules preset by the manufacturer characterise the high reliability of the equipment. Damage caused by subsequent installation errors of the installer or the operator is unlikely. Apart from the surface temperature of the high-capacity varistor, the hermo Dynamic Control monitoring and disconnection device evaluates also the intensity of the discharge currents. hus it ensures the arrester not to change into a safe and isolated state at standard overloads only but to remain safe also if the device parameters are significantly exceeded. he fault-resistant Y-circuit with 3 high-capacity varistors avoids damage at the surge protection in case of isolation faults in the generator circuit of the photovoltaic generator. Apart from the standard visual indication with green and red coloured marks, type DEHNguard Y PV 1000 FM provides a 3-pole terminal for remote signalling. As the remote signalling contact works also as a floating changeover contact, the remote signal can be used as a break or make contact, according to the circuit concept. he surge arresters of the DEHNguard Y PV family provide multifunctional terminals for connection of conductors and busbars for easy wiring with other DIN rail mounted devices. 69
